App Dev - Java Lead Location: Tysons, VA (Onsite Hybrid) Duration: 12 months Description: Java, Scala and Spark are the top 3 needs Python is a nice to have AWS is a must have Looking for 3-4 years of experience This developer is a replacement for existing contractor with Beeline Id 43736 who is working on to build and support Tessera platform and is part of team Nerdwhal. This Platforms is very critical to support Card business intents under Customer Management and currently going through re-architecture and Gen3 migration. This team has only 3 associates and 1 contractor and we need replacement to complete and support Tessera batch Gen3 migration. Their responsibilities include, building new actions, supporting migration to GEN3 , bug fixes, monitoring and alert setup, notifying stakeholders about the failure etc. We are in process of migrating these platforms to new Gen3 account and with new architecture, which will reduce the Run The Engine work and eliminate the need for this support team Call Notes Team Info: Re-architecture and Gen3 migration project Migrating the existing application on Bigdata from one AWS environment to another AWS environment (Kubernetes to Glu, serverless spark jobs) & Leverage new Spark versions Code is in Scala, AWS (DynamoDB, Lambdas, Glu) Role Info: Hands on Sr. Scala Java Engineer role with strong Scala, Java & AWS background Writing code in Scala, Java and some level in python Top Skills: 3-4+ yrs. exp is must Scala exp is a must Java exp is a must AWS (DynamoDB, Lambdas, Glu) Kafka knowledge is a required Spark knowledge is required Nice to have: Python As an equal opportunity employer, ICONMA provides an employment environment that supports and encourages the abilities of all persons without regard to race, color, religion, age, sex, national origin, disability status, genetics, protected veteran status, sexual orientation, gender identity or expression, or any other characteristic protected by federal, state, or local laws.